Where are you staying in STT? If you're near the east end (Red Hook), you won't hit traffic. If you're not, just hope you don't get stuck driving behind a truck. Also, parking at Red Hook is bad but you may get lucky being that early. Otherwise you have to park further down the street and/or take a shuttle to Red Hook. Just adds more time and aggrevation. Then you have to buy a ferry ticket at the booth.mountaineer girl wrote:I think we'll have no problem getting the 8:00 ferry. Yes, it should take about 5 minutes to get to Red Hook from Secret Harbor. I think if you're just going to STJ just for the day, the passenger ferry would be best. When you get to Cruz Bay, STJ, just be patient with the taxis. Sometimes they wait for their taxi to fill up before they leave, so you may be sitting in one for a few minutes.mountaineer girl wrote:Jerseyboy - we are on the east end, at Secret Harbour.
